Product Description:
AMA is composed of a polyester film layer laminated with two layers of high‑temperature‑resistant polyaramid fiber paper on the top and bottom, bonded together using imported Class C adhesive. The surface A paper (domestically produced polyaramid fiber paper) is made from 100% meta‑aramid fibers and is finished by calendaring.
AMA’s soft composite material, rated H‑class (180°C), exhibits excellent mechanical properties, including tensile strength and edge tear resistance, as well as superior electrical strength. Its surface is smooth and it demonstrates strong adhesion to insulating varnishes.
AMA, when compounded with Class C adhesive, is compatible with virtually all resins and varnishes and exhibits excellent resistance to acid and alkali corrosion.
AMA is primarily used for inter-slot, slot‑cover, and phase‑to‑phase insulation in low‑voltage motors; it can also serve as interlayer insulation in transformers or other electrical equipment.
Technical Requirements for AMA Polyester Film–Polyaramid Fiber Paper Composite Materials
| Serial number | Indicator Name | Unit | Indicator value | ||||||||
| 1 | Nominal thickness | mm | 0.13 | 0.15 | 0.18 | 0.20 | 0.25 | 0.30 | 0.35 | 0.45 | |
| 2 | Structure | thousand | 2-1.2-2 | 2-2-2 | 2-3-2 | 2-4-2 | 2-6-2 | 2-7.5-2 | 2-10-2 | 2-14-2 | |
| 3 | Thickness tolerance | mm | ±0.015 | ±0.015 | ±0.02 | ±0.02 | ±0.02 | ±0.025 | ±0.030 | ±0.040 | |
| 4 | Quantitative (reference value) | g/m 2 | 125±15 | 155±20 | 190±20 | 230±25 | 290±25 | 350±30 | 430±30 | 570±35 | |
| 5 | Stretching Intensity |
Vertical | N/mm | ≥70 | ≥150 | ≥160 | ≥180 | ≥220 | ≥270 | ≥320 | ≥350 |
| Horizontal | N/mm | ≥60 | ≥90 | ≥110 | ≥130 | ≥180 | ≥200 | ≥250 | ≥280 | ||
| 6 | Elongation | Vertical | % | ≥10 | ≥12 | ||||||
| Horizontal | % | ≥15 | ≥18 | ||||||||
| 7 | Breakdown Voltage |
No bending | Kv | ≥6 | ≥8 | ≥10 | ≥11 | ≥13 | ≥15 | ≥20 | ≥22 |
| After bending | Kv | ≥5 | ≥7 | ≥9 | ≥10 | ≥12 | ≥13 | ≥16 | ≥19 | ||
| 8 | Adhesion (220°C ± 2°C, 2 h) | No delamination, no bubbling, and no glue flow. | |||||||||
| 9 | Long-term heat resistance temperature index (TI) | ≥180 | |||||||||
| 10 | Test Method GB/T 5591.2-2002 | ||||||||||
Note: a) When there are other special requirements, they shall be determined through consultation between the supplier and the purchaser.
b) During slitting and use, care should be taken to prevent edge cracking and to avoid surface scratches as well as contamination from oil, dust, and foreign particles.
c) Performance parameters for thickness specifications not listed in the table shall be determined in accordance with the standards applicable to the nearest comparable thickness specification.
